112 million Solana (SOL) tokens are set to unlock on March 1st, injecting $2 billion worth of SOL into circulating supply. This pivotal event raises critical questions for traders: Is it time to hold, short, or exit SOL positions?

FAQ: Navigating the SOL Unlock

Q: How significant is this unlock compared to daily trading volume?
A: The $2B unlock equals ~55% of SOL's average daily volume, suggesting manageable absorption.

Q: Are institutions definitely selling their unlocked SOL?
A: While likely, some may hold given Solana's staking yields (currently ~5.7%) and long-term roadmap.

Q: What's the worst-case price scenario?
A: A breakdown below $155 could trigger stop-losses toward $120, though this appears oversold.

Q: When will the next major unlock occur?
A: The next scheduled large unlock happens in April 2025 with 1.8M SOL ($360M at current prices).

Q: Has SOL price already priced in the unlock?
A: The 30% correction suggests partial pricing, but panic selling could exacerbate moves.
